This process involves converting solid dye into gas without passing through a liquid phase, allowing it to penetrate the fabric’s fibers. Sublimation printing is widely used for creating vibrant, high-quality images on various materials, particularly polyester and polymer-coated surfaces.

## Benefits of Sublimation Print

### 1. **Vibrant Colors**
Sublimation printing produces vivid, eye-catching colors that are embedded into the fabric. This results in prints that are bright and long-lasting, maintaining their intensity even after multiple washes.
